Abstract
In this paper we deal with an abstract thermoelastic system with infinite memory. Under suitable conditions on the order of the coupling, the memory kernel function and the initial values, we give the well-posedness and the general decay rate of the abstract thermoelastic system by semigroup theory and perturbed energy functional technique. Our results allow a wider thermoelastic systems, and the usual exponential and polynomial decay rates are only special cases.
